Transaction 1436c239991524f89c16017de586eedbb9c28f7d89980ffe29fe1b1a76c71f59
1 Input
1 Output
-
1436c239991524f89c16017de586eedbb9c28f7d89980ffe29fe1b1a76c71f59:0
- value
- 106277
- script pubkey
- OP_0 OP_PUSHBYTES_20 18b0be07c52b502c34af76f3ebe5eef3805b1023
- address
- bc1qrzctup799dgzcd90wme7he0w7wq9kyprvy0hgn